Gary's Take Don't let the neutral site label fool you—Nissan Stadium in Nashville is Vol Country. Tennessee is essentially playing a home game here, but the real story is in the trenches, where Illinois has been decimated by opt-outs.

The Illini are missing their two most indispensable players: First Team All-Big Ten Left Tackle J.C. Davis and sack leader Gabe Jacas (11.0 sacks). That is a catastrophe for a team facing SEC athleticism. Without Davis protecting his blindside, efficient QB Luke Altmyer is in for a long afternoon against a Tennessee front that, while missing Joshua Josephs, still has the speed to wreck this makeshift offensive line. Conversely, without Jacas setting the edge, Illinois loses the one guy capable of disrupting Joey Aguilar's rhythm.

Tennessee's offense averages over 110 more yards per game than Illinois. While the loss of WR1 Chris Brazzell hurts, Aguilar has the depth to spread the ball around, and the tempo will eventually crack a depleted Illini defense. I expect Tennessee to feed off the Nashville crowd, pressure Altmyer into mistakes, and cover this number comfortably.
